Mathematical library with basic data structures and operations in PHCv2.
The mathematical library contains general tools that are not specific
for polynomial homotopy continuation.
New in this release are the multi-precision numbers and the use of Ada 95.

The directory Numbers specifies the coefficient rings and contains
definitions of floating-point and complex numbers.
The coefficient rings are implemented by means of packages that can
be used for instantiating generic packages.
In Matrices we find a generic package vectors, matrices of integer,
floating-point and complex numbers. Solvers of linear systems are provided.
The directory Polynomials contains the packages to deal with
multivariate polynomials and systems.
To deal with support sets and polytopes, linear-programming
methods have been implemented in the directory Supports.
